Publisher's Synopsis

Motcombe, Past and Present is a historical book written by Theodora Grosvenor in 1867. The book provides a detailed account of the history and points of interest in the immediate neighborhood of Motcombe. The author takes the reader on a journey through the past and present of Motcombe, highlighting the important landmarks, buildings, and events that have shaped the town's history.
